South Korean e-commerce giant Coupang experienced a significant data breach between April and November 2026, with an additional access attempt in January. South Korea's Deputy Minister for Cybersecurity and Network Policy publicly attributed the incident to management failures and authentication vulnerabilities during a press conference on July 24, 2026. The attacker exploited user authentication vulnerabilities to gain unauthorized access to accounts without proper login credentials, leading to a large-scale unauthorized information leak. South Korean authorities emphasized that the breach was not the result of highly sophisticated intrusion techniques, but rather stemmed from fundamental security weaknesses in authentication mechanisms and inadequate security management practices. The breach resulted in large-scale unauthorized access to customer information. The unauthorized access has since been terminated. This incident has also led to a record fine of $422 million by South Korea's Personal Information Protection Commission (PIPC) and ongoing diplomatic discussions between South Korea and the U.S. due to Coupang being an American-owned company operating in South Korea.

On July 23, 2026, the Axios npm package, a widely used JavaScript HTTP client, was compromised in a sophisticated supply chain attack. The attackers hijacked a maintainer account and injected a malicious dependency, `plain-crypto-js`, into versions `axios@1.14.1` and `axios@0.30.4`. This malicious dependency was designed to download multi-stage payloads, including a remote access trojan, onto developer machines and CI/CD pipelines globally. The compromise was detected and the malicious packages were removed from npm within approximately three hours. The attack was characterized by its operational sophistication, bypassing standard security controls like MFA through a targeted social engineering campaign against the maintainer. The malicious code was capable of breaching major operating systems including Windows, macOS, and Linux. CISA issued an alert providing guidance for detection and remediation, urging organizations to monitor code repositories, CI/CD pipelines, and developer machines, and to rotate credentials that may have been exposed. Google Threat Intelligence Group publicly attributed the compromise to UNC1069, a North Korea-nexus, financially motivated threat actor. The incident highlights the significant risks associated with software supply chain attacks and the importance of robust security measures for open-source dependencies.

Dropbox, a cloud storage company, experienced a data breach when its GitHub account was compromised on October 13. The attackers gained access to 130 code repositories containing sensitive data, including API keys used by Dropbox developers. The incident was a result of a successful email phishing campaign that targeted Dropbox employees, impersonating CircleCI, a continuous integration and delivery platform. The phishing emails directed victims to a fake login page where they were prompted to enter their GitHub credentials and a One-Time Password (OTP) from their hardware authentication key. Dropbox was notified of the potential breach by GitHub on October 14. While the attackers accessed some credentials and API keys, Dropbox stated that customer accounts, passwords, or payment information were not compromised, nor were its core apps or infrastructure. The data accessed also included the names and email addresses of a few thousand Dropbox employees, current and past customers, sales leads, and vendors. In response, Dropbox is enhancing its security by implementing WebAuthn and hardware tokens or biometrics.

DoorDash, the popular food delivery platform, publicly acknowledged a cybersecurity incident that compromised the personal information of an undisclosed number of users. The breach, which occurred on October 25, was a result of a social engineering attack targeting a company employee. This allowed an unauthorized third party to gain access to DoorDash's internal systems. The compromised data varied by individual but potentially included first and last names, phone numbers, email addresses, and physical addresses of customers, Dashers (delivery drivers), and merchants across the United States, Canada, Australia, and New Zealand. DoorDash emphasized that no sensitive financial information, such as Social Security numbers, government-issued IDs, driver's license details, bank information, or payment card data, was accessed. The company's security team identified and shut down the unauthorized access shortly after its detection, launched an internal investigation, and notified law enforcement. DoorDash has also implemented multiple security enhancements, including upgraded security systems and additional employee training programs focused on social engineering awareness. While the company has stated there is no indication the data has been misused for fraud or identity theft, affected users are advised to be cautious of unsolicited communications requesting personal information. This incident marks DoorDash's third known cybersecurity incident in six years, highlighting the persistent threat of social engineering attacks.

Lidl, the popular retail chain, announced on July 11, 2026, that it experienced a security incident involving an external IT service provider, resulting in the theft of customer data from its online shop. Unidentified attackers gained temporary access to a separate file containing customer information. The compromised data includes customers' titles, first and last names, phone numbers, email addresses, dates of birth, and customer numbers. Lidl has confirmed that passwords, billing and delivery addresses, bank details, or other payment information were not affected, and customer accounts remain secure. The company has stated that there is currently no concrete evidence of the stolen data being misused, but it has proactively warned affected customers about potential phishing attempts and identity theft. Lidl advises customers to be extra cautious with communications from unknown sources. The IT service provider involved has taken immediate steps to restore security, strengthen system protection, and has filed a criminal complaint. IT experts are also involved in the investigation to enhance future data protection. The Office for Personal Data Protection has been informed and is monitoring the case.

Singapore Land Authority data breach exposes 70,000 records after IBM testing environment compromised SINGAPORE, July 3 — Personal data belonging to about 70,000 individuals has been compromised in a cybersecurity incident involving the Singapore Land Authority (SLA) and a cloud environment managed by IBM. SLA said the breach stemmed from unauthorised access to a dataset created for vendor development and systems integration testing, CNA reported. IBM oversees the testing environment for the Singapore Titles Automated Registration System (STARS) and eLodgment System (ELS), which are used to submit property transfer and caveat documents. Preliminary checks showed the dataset, first created in 1998 and updated periodically, was intended to contain only mock and anonymised records. It was later discovered to include real information such as names, NRIC numbers and past property addresses of around 70,000 people. SLA stressed that the affected environment is separate from its live operational systems, adding that property ownership and lodgment records in STARS and ELS remain secure. IBM has revoked access to the compromised system to prevent further unauthorised entry. As a precaution, SLA has begun notifying affected individuals and advising them on assistance measures. The authority said it is working with IBM, the Government Technology Agency of Singapore and the Cyber Security Agency of Singapore to investigate the incident and implement remedial steps. According to CNA, a police report has been lodged and the Personal Data Protection Commission has been notified. SLA has not yet disclosed when the breach occurred or how many affected individuals have been contacted. IBM was appointed to support and maintain SLA’s Singapore Titles Automated Registration System (Stars) and eLodgment System (ELS), which underpin property title registration and the lodgement of property documents in the city-state. As part of that work, the supplier managed the development and systems integration testing environment for the two systems. In a statement on 3 July 2026, SLA said it had been informed by IBM of the incident, with preliminary investigations indicating that a dataset created solely for development and testing purposes had been accessed without authorisation. The dataset, created in 1998 and updated periodically over the years, was meant to contain only mock and anonymised testing data based on property ownership and lodgement records. However, SLA said it has since uncovered that the dataset also contained the names, National Registration Identity Card (NRIC) numbers and property addresses of the affected individuals at the time. “This information should have been anonymised but was not,” the agency said, adding that investigations are ongoing to determine how this occurred. SLA noted that the affected environment is “distinct and separate” from its operational systems, with no connection to, or compromise of, the live systems that run Stars, ELS or any other SLA systems. Property ownership and lodgement records remain secure and unaffected, it added. IBM has revoked access associated with the affected environment to prevent further unauthorised access, while SLA has identified the individuals whose information was contained in the dataset, and has begun notifying them and advising them on how to seek further information and assistance. The agency is working with IBM, the Government Technology Agency and the Cyber Security Agency of Singapore (CSA) to establish the full facts and ensure remedial measures are taken. It has also lodged a police report and notified the Personal Data Protection Commission, and urged the public to remain vigilant against phishing emails, websites, text messages and phone calls from parties claiming to represent government agencies or other organisations. “We apologise for the concern and inconvenience this incident may cause,” the SLA said. The incident underscores the long-standing risk of real personal data finding its way into development and test environments , which are typically less closely guarded than production systems – a risk that is compounded when those environments are operated by third parties. It is also the latest in a series of supply chain security incidents in Singapore in recent years. In April 2025, Toppan Next Tech, a printing supplier for DBS Bank and the Singapore branch of Bank of China, was hit by a ransomware attack that saw customer data stolen by the threat actor . Some 8,200 DBS customers – mostly holders of DBS Vickers trading accounts and Cashline loans – and around 3,000 Bank of China customers were potentially affected. A year earlier, in August 2024, a hacker who gained unauthorised access to Mobile Guardian , a mobile device management platform then deployed across Singapore’s schools, remotely wiped the iPads and Chromebooks of about 13,000 students from 26 secondary schools. The Ministry of Education subsequently removed the software from all student devices and terminated its contract with the supplier.
